In HVAC and industrial control systems, a 120V to 24V transformer is a safeguard for your equipment. The wrong transformer can overheat, shorten system lifespan, or cause intermittent failures that cost time and money. The right one, however, ensures stable performance, protects sensitive components, and maintains compliance with safety standards.

One crucial fact: most transformer failures in the field are caused not by manufacturing defects, but by incorrect VA sizing or mismatched input/output voltages. Professionals know that a 40 VA transformer operating at a 60 VA load is a failure waiting to happen. That’s why accurate load calculation, compatibility checks, and choosing a trusted supplier are essential.

How to Select the Right 120V to 24V Transformer

1. Determine Your Power (VA) Needs

Transformers are rated in volt-amperes (VA). A practical rule: sum the total VA of your connected devices and add a 20–25% buffer. For example, three 10 VA loads total 30 VA, so you’d select at least a 40 VA transformer. This buffer prevents overheating and prolongs service life.

2. Match Input & Output Voltage Requirements

Check that the transformer accepts your available supply voltage (120 V AC for most U.S. residential and light commercial settings) and delivers the required output voltage (24 V AC for most HVAC controls). Multi-tap primaries allow flexibility when working with varying supply voltages like 208 V or 240 V.

3. Mounting Style & Size

Installations in air handlers, control panels, or refrigeration systems often have space limitations. Compact transformers with foot mounts or wire-lead connections simplify installation in tight spaces and reduce service time.

4. Safety Certifications & Build Quality

UL-listed and equivalent certifications ensure the unit meets established safety standards. In demanding environments like rooftops, plant floors, or refrigeration rooms, solid build quality and insulation ratings are key to reliable performance over time.

5. Efficiency & Heat Management

Efficient transformers reduce wasted energy and run cooler, which improves component life. This is especially important for continuous-duty applications like 24/7 refrigeration control or building automation systems.

6. Environment & Application Fit

Consider ambient conditions: moisture, vibration, and dust all impact performance. If your system is in a harsh environment, opt for a transformer built to handle those stresses.
